Good to Know About Melbourne
Currency
AUD
The official currency is the Australian Dollar (AUD). Credit and debit cards are widely accepted, but carrying some cash is advisable for smaller shops, markets, and local transport.
Language
English
English is the most widely spoken language in Melbourne, Australia, making it easy for travelers to communicate and navigate within the city.
Time Zone
AEDT
GMT+11:00
Melbourne operates in Australian Eastern Daylight Time (AEDT) during daylight saving (October–April).
Emergency Numbers
000
General Emergencies
Dial 000 for general emergencies, including police, fire, and ambulance services.
Wi-Fi & Connectivity
Free Wi-Fi is available
Free Public Wi-Fi
Free Wi-Fi is available in many public places, such as parks, cafes, and libraries, making it convenient for travelers to stay connected. Portable Wi-Fi devices are also recommended for seamless connectivity.
